Imports In 2022, China imported $179M in Tools for milling, becoming the 3rd largest importer of Tools for milling in the world. At the same year, Tools for milling was the 851st most imported product in China. China imports Tools for milling primarily from: Chinese Taipei ($47.6M), Germany ($37.5M), Israel ($29.5M), Japan ($24.4M), and South Korea ($14M).

The fastest growing import markets in Tools for milling for China between 2021 and 2022 were Israel ($3.21M), Ireland ($2.67M), and China ($722k).
